Test-MtAdAccountLockoutThreshold

SYNOPSIS

Checks the account lockout threshold configured in the default domain password policy.

SYNTAX

Test-MtAdAccountLockoutThreshold [-ProgressAction <ActionPreference>] [<CommonParameters>]

DESCRIPTION

This test retrieves the account lockout threshold from the default domain password policy. Lockout threshold determines how many failed logon attempts are allowed before an account is locked out. This is a critical defense against brute-force and dictionary attacks.

EXAMPLES

EXAMPLE 1

Test-MtAdAccountLockoutThreshold

Returns $true if the password policy is accessible, $false otherwise. The test result includes the configured lockout threshold.
